Position Summary:
The Labor Management Analyst II supports Covenant Health's Labor Management function through analytics, productivity reporting, governance support, and planning activities. The position develops and maintains reports, performs staffing and productivity analyses, and provides timely, data-driven insights to support decision-making.
The role works closely with Finance, Human Resources, Nursing, and Operations leaders to support productivity improvement initiatives, Labor Steering Committee processes, staffing standardization efforts, planning activities, and scheduling optimization. Responsibilities include maintaining reporting systems, ensuring data integrity, supporting process improvement initiatives, and coordinating governance and reporting activities that enhance operational efficiency, labor performance, and organizational accountability.

Labor Analytics & Reporting
  • Develop and maintain labor productivity, staffing, and labor management reports.
  • Support labor variance analysis and performance monitoring activities.
  • Prepare routine scorecards, dashboards, and reporting packages for leadership.
  • Assist with labor benchmarking and comparative performance analyses.
  • Monitor labor performance data and identify trends requiring further review.
  • Provide analytical support for productivity improvement initiatives and staffing optimization efforts.
  • Maintain staffing grids and workforce management tools.
  • Support position control, staffing requests, vacancy tracking, and related labor management planning activities.
